Make a report
Before making a report you must be confident that an existing occupier on whom you carried out initial checks at the start of their tenancy no longer has the right to rent by checking their relevant documents.
If the documents are being held by the Home Office or the person has an outstanding application or appeal, you must get verification from the Home Office first regarding the person’s ongoing right to rent.
If you have not carried out further document checks on someone who is renting your property, but you suspect a person is in the UK illegally, you can report them in confidence by using the immigration crime reporting service.
